Al-Ameen Dental College, Bijapur is one of the most prominent dental institutions in Karnataka, India. The college offers undergraduate and postgraduate courses in dental surgery. The Al-Ameen Dental College admission process is very stringent, with the intention of selecting the best candidates. The institute is approved by the Dental Council of India (DCI) and follows a national-level entrance examination system for admissions.
The NEET-UG scores are considered for undergraduate admissions. This is a national-level entrance test for all dental aspirants. The admission cycle of the college follows the NEET-UG cycle, which generally takes place in May and results come out in June. Candidates have to clear NEET-UG and then undergo counselling to be eligible for Al-Ameen Dental College admission.
Postgraduate Al-Ameen Dental College admissions are through the National Eligibility cum Entrance Test for MDS, NEET-MDS. The NEET-MDS examination is scheduled on January 30, 2025, and it is an online test. The candidates need to clear this exam to get eligible for the MDS courses provided by the college.
The eligibility criteria at Al-Ameen Dental College for the BDS programme are basic completion of 10+2 with Physics, Chemistry, and Biology as core subjects. For MDS programmes, candidates need to have completed BDS degree from a recognised institution. The cutoff scores for NEET-UG and NEET-MDS are different every year, and the students should aim for high scores to ensure admission.

Al-Ameen Dental College has 40 seats for B.D.S. Al-Ameen Dental College admission for this under graduate degree is purely on merit grounds; that is strictly on the basis of marks secured in NEET-UG. Five years is the programme duration with one year as a compulsory rotatory internship. Applicants should be qualified with higher secondary (10+2) in Biology, Chemistry, and Physics and also qualify NEET-UG examination.
